Frequently Asked Questions:

 

Will this count for my Senior Tech Lab requirement

 No. This is strictly a social studies elective. There is an option to topically connect you policy internship with your senior research project, however that is not a requirement. Alternatively, you may use this experience to explore another science policy area of interest different from your senior research project.

 Are there any pre-requisites?

 The only requirement is that you must be a senior to take this course.

 Will I be able to do 8th period or after-school activities?

 8th period:  During the duration of the internship, you will be missing 8th period. If you do this program, you will be dedicating ~25% of your entire senior year 8th period schedule to doing an internship. Depending on your 8th period commitments, this may impact whether or not you want to take the course in the fall or spring semester.

 After-school activities:  During the duration of the internship, you will be busy at the internship until 5 or 6pm on Wednesday and Fridays. Depending on your after-school commitments, this may impact whether or not you want to take the course in the fall or spring semester.

 Logistically, can I do this program and Mentorship?

 Yes. Mentorship students may take this course in the spring semester. Tech Lab students may take this course in the fall or spring semester.

 Do I have to set up my own internship?

 No. Ms. Schoeplein will work with you on finding and placing you in an internship.

 How do I physically get to my internship?

 Some students will provide their own transportation to the Metro or to the internship location. Ms. Schoeplein also hopes to arrange with PTSA volunteers an “internship shuttle” to sites on Wednesdays and Fridays. Students will be responsible for getting themselves home after the internship day ends.

 How do I sign up for the course?

 You sign up for this course just as you sign up for any course---with your counselor during the enrollment period. You will need to specify which semester you want to take the course.

 The course guide says an interview is required? When does this happen?

 If there is high demand for the course, an interview may be required because only one section of the course will be offered each semester in its inaugural year (2007-2008). Student Services will notify Ms. Schoeplein of the course enrollment. If an interview process is necessary, you will be contacted by Ms. Schoeplein to set up an interview.
